- About TMOS:
- TMOS will develop the next-generation of miniaturised optical systems with functionalities beyond what is conceivable today. By harnessing the disruptive concept of meta-optics, the Centre will overcome complex challenges in light generation, manipulation and detection at the nanoscale.
- The Centre brings together a trans-disciplinary team of world-leaders in science technology and engineering to deliver scientific innovations in optical systems for the Fourth Industrial Revolution.
